Ronald F. Musick

Ron Musick showed his family how to run the race with Christ; and on Saturday, October 03, 2015 he showed them how to finish the race with Christ; passing peacefully at his home in the presence of his loving family.



He was born December 28, 1940 in Honaker, Virginia to the late Gilmer “Gib” and Edna (Ball) Musick and was a 1958 graduate of Honaker High School. Shortly thereafter, Ron moved to Bucyrus and he reconnected with Doris A. Rose, whom he’d known since first grade. The two were married a few years later during the summer of 1963 and they’ve shared 52 years together raising a family, working and sharing God’s Salvation with anyone they could because Ron wants to reconnect with everyone when their time on earth is complete.



Ron’s work ethic is second to none. He worked many years at General Electric; retired in 2004 from Bucyrus Blades, helped his wife with various cleaning jobs and loved mowing his yard and yards of other family and friends. He was known to work late and rise early to fix breakfast for his family while they were growing up and he also often skipped out on sleep to watch his children and grandchildren with their activities. He enjoyed helping those in need of assistance and always thanked God for everything he had.



Ron loved worshiping God at the Good Faith Baptist Church in Marion, where he served as a Deacon, Sunday School Superintendent, visited shut-ins and was always the first to start cleaning the church whenever there was a function. He read his Bible daily for at least an hour and then exercised to keep his “temple” in top shape.



He is survived by his wife, Doris; three children, Earl (Deborah) Musick, Rhonda (Keith) Rowland and Rob (Annette) Musick; nine grandchildren, Shauna (Michael) Hurles, Lindsey Rowland, Elizabeth (Matthew) Merringer, Trent Rowland, Matthew Musick, Rachel Musick, Hannah Musick, Sarah Musick and Mark Musick; one sister-in-law, Ellen Whited along with five nieces and two nephews.



He is now rejoicing in Heaven with his parents and three siblings, Jim Musick, Dixie Honaker and Rena Crisp along with everyone who’s accepted God as their Lord and Savior.
